Introduction

Get ready to show your appreciation for scars on National Scar Appreciation Day on October 22nd! This special day has been around since 2018, when it was created to celebrate the beauty and uniqueness of scars - a reminder of our journeys, experiences and resilience. Whether they’re physical or emotional, scars represent our strength and courage to overcome adversity, and remind us that we’re not alone in our struggles. Let's use this day to recognize and appreciate all the unique stories behind our individual scars.
